The KENNAMETAL 5516075 is a solid carbide milling insert in the LNGU series, designed for high-performance metal removal in milling applications. It carries a KC725M manufacturer grade and features a TiAlN coating applied via PVD process, providing heat resistance and extended tool life in demanding cutting environments. The insert has a rectangular shape with a 90-degree included angle, a positive rake geometry, and chamfered and honed cutting edges for clean, controlled chip formation. With 4 cutting edges and a right-hand orientation, this insert is suited for production milling operations across a range of metallic workpiece materials.
This insert is intended for use in milling applications targeting steel, stainless steel, superalloys, and titanium workpieces, corresponding to ISO material application codes P, M, and S. It is compatible with the Mill 4-15 cutter series and is appropriate for both production shop environments and job shop milling setups where insert consistency and edge repeatability are required. Licensed machinists and CNC mill operators are the primary users of this insert. The ANSI code is LNGU541SRGE and the ISO code is LNGU15T604SRGE, which can be used for cross-referencing within compatible tooling systems.

Installation should be performed by a qualified machinist or CNC tooling technician with the machine powered down and locked out before insert indexing or replacement. Use the appropriate Torx or hex key driver as specified by the cutter body manufacturer to secure the insert screw. Inspect the insert pocket and seating surface for chips or debris before seating the new insert. Do not exceed the cutter body's rated speed or feed parameters when running this insert grade.
